What Makes Up Picture Impact Windows?
Picture impact windows are large, fixed-pane windows manufactured with laminated safety glass that holds in place even when struck by debris. The glass itself consists of two tempered glass panes bonded to a impact-resistant inner film — comparable to automotive windshields. When pressure occurs, the glass might break but holds together.
The frame systems on picture impact windows are equally important. Reinforced aluminum or vinyl frames are anchored directly into the building envelope with rated fasteners that transfer wind loads directly into the surrounding framing. This integrated approach is what makes it possible for them to earn their product approval ratings.
Because picture impact windows are non-operable by design, they come manufactured in significantly bigger dimensions than windows with moving parts. This suits them well for great rooms where large glass expanses are the primary goal.

The Picture Impact Windows Upgrade Process Step by Step
- Free Home Evaluation and Custom Measurement — A certified specialist from our company schedules an on-site appointment to measure each opening with professional-grade instruments. We discuss your goals — view lines, glass tints, frame colors — so your picture impact windows are ordered correctly the first time.
- Factory Fabrication of Your Windows — Your picture impact windows are built to specification by rated manufacturing partners using your site-specific specs. This stage generally runs several weeks depending on order volume, during which permits are submitted on your behalf via Boca Raton's building department.
- Preparing the Work Area — On the morning of your appointment, our technicians protect your interior before extracting old window units. Existing window surrounds are inspected for deterioration or damage before new units go in.
- Anchoring the New Window Assembly — Each picture impact window unit is carefully positioned in the prepared opening and aligned using precision levels. Approved fasteners are installed through the frame at engineered intervals to satisfy the certified structural performance. Proper anchoring is non-negotiable — it's what decides if the window meets its certification.
- Weather Barrier Installation Around the Frame — High-performance caulk are used at every seam to establish a weathertight seal. Flashing tape are integrated according to manufacturer specs to protect the wall assembly from the opening.
- City Inspection and Final Sign-Off — A city inspector visits to verify the installation meets Florida Building Code. Our project managers handle scheduling and are available to address any questions during the review.

Picture Impact Windows Frequently Asked Questions
How wide can picture impact windows be made?
Picture impact windows can be produced in very large sizes than operable windows. Subject to engineering requirements, individual panes can span widths of eight feet or more for dramatic effect. Our consultants will confirm maximum size limits during your measurement appointment.
Are picture impact windows certified against the strongest wind events?
Yes. When correctly manufactured and anchored, picture impact windows hold product approvals for high-velocity hurricane zone compliance — the highest testing standard in Florida. This translates to protection against the conditions associated with the strongest hurricanes.
Do picture impact windows reduce outside noise?
Significantly. The PVB membrane between glass panes in picture impact windows interrupts sound transmission that conventional glazing simply can't replicate. Most residents report a dramatic difference in traffic noise, aircraft, and neighborhood sounds after installation is complete.
How long does the average picture impact windows installation take?
For most homes, picture impact windows can be installed in one to two days depending on total project scope. Projects involving many oversized units may take an additional day or two. The wait for fabrication is typically four to eight weeks before the installation crew arrives.
Will picture impact windows affect my property insurance rates?
In most cases, yes — positively. Florida insurers commonly provide wind mitigation discounts to homeowners who document impact-rated windows. After your picture impact windows are inspected and approved, we encourage homeowners to arrange a re-inspection with your insurer to unlock potential premium reductions.
